Soaps spoilers for next week: Corrie legend makes bombshell return and EastEnders row
Next week, the Rovers Return Inn will be under new management – and Coronation Street fans are in for a surprise as a familiar face makes a comeback.
Catherine Tyldesley, who was last seen on the ITV soap in 2018, is set to reprise her role as Eva Price, hinting at potential drama for Maria Connor (Samia Longchambon), her long-standing rival.
Over in Emmerdale, the tension between Aaron (Danny Miller) and Vinny Dingle (Bradley Johnson) is reaching boiling point. Meanwhile, village youngsters April Windsor (Amelia Flanagan) and Dylan (Fred Kettle) are still trying to shake off troublesome Ray (Joe Absolom).
Elsewhere, Zoe Slater (Michelle Ryan) has to face the consequences as her mum Kat (Jessie Wallace) struggles to come to terms with recent events and revelations. And there’s plenty more drama in Hollyoaks, Neighbours and Home and Away.
